Acquaculture
See details
produced by National Geographic Film & Television (District of Columbia: National Geographic, 2015), 3 mins
Located off the coast of Panama, the world's largest open-ocean fish farm raises hundreds of thousands of cobia fish in colossal underwater pods. Brian O'Hanlon, whose company runs the farms, hopes to bring this sustainable aquaculture approach to more coasts, and cobia to more plates.

One More Dead Fish
See details
directed by Stefan Forbes, fl. 2000-2008 and Allan Forbes, Jr., fl. 2004; produced by Peripheral Visions Film and Video (Sausalito, CA: Film Platform, 2004), 56 mins
When six handline fishermen seize a Federal building in Nova Scotia and barricade themselves inside for 26 days, the Canadian government refuses to negotiate. Shorts RAI Film Festival 2021, Don't Let The Sunny Weather Fool You
See details
directed by Guusje Meeuwissen, fl. 2019; produced by Guusje Meeuwissen, fl. 2019, in Shorts RAI Film Festival 2021 (England: Royal Anthropological Institute, 2019), 28 mins
The everyday lives of a farmer and a fisherman in the Philippines, and their capacity to adapt to a changing natural environment and climate.
